CourseDetails

• Coral Reef Ecology: an in-depth study of coral reef systems, their biology, and ecological roles

• Coral Reef Monitoring Techniques: an exploration of various monitoring methods used to assess the health of coral reefs

• Threats to Coral Reefs: an analysis of local and global threats such as climate change, overfishing, and pollution

• Coral Reef Conservation Strategies: an examination of different strategies to protect and conserve coral reefs

• Community Engagement and Outreach: a focus on building relationships with local communities, stakeholders, and policymakers

• Education and Awareness: creating educational programs and materials to raise awareness about coral reef conservation

• Fundraising and Grant Writing: essential skills for securing financial resources for coral reef conservation projects

• Project Management: practical skills for planning, implementing, and evaluating conservation projects

• Research Methods in Coral Reef Conservation: learning scientific methods for data collection and analysis in coral reef conservation

In the UK, the demand for professionals with a Graduate Certificate in Coral Reef Conservation Outreach Planning is on the rise. With increasing awareness of climate change and its impact on marine ecosystems, various roles are gaining prominence, including: 1. **Coral Reef Conservation Specialist**: These professionals focus on preserving and protecting coral reefs, working with governmental and non-governmental organizations to drive sustainable practices and policies. 2. **Marine Biologist**: As primary caretakers of marine ecosystems, marine biologists study aquatic organisms and their behaviors, supporting conservation efforts and educating the public on these vital habitats. 3. **Environmental Scientist**: These experts analyze environmental issues and develop solutions to mitigate the impact of human activities on the natural world, including coral reefs and the creatures that inhabit them. 4. **Conservation Educator**: By creating educational programs and resources, conservation educators raise awareness and engage the public in preserving coral reefs and other vital aquatic ecosystems.
